Description

A use of uninitialized variable vulnerability in Fortinet FortiAnalyzer 7.6.3 through 7.6.6 may allow attacker to denial of service via <insert attack vector here>

Executive Summary

This is a use of uninitialized variable vulnerability in Fortinet FortiAnalyzer versions 7.6.3 through 7.6.6. It may allow an attacker to cause a denial of service through an unspecified attack vector.

Impact Analysis

The vulnerability could allow an attacker with access to exploit it to disrupt services by causing a denial of service. This may lead to system unavailability or degraded performance.

Mitigation Strategies

Upgrade FortiAnalyzer to a version that patches this vulnerability. Fortinet has not provided specific mitigation steps beyond addressing the issue in newer versions. Monitor Fortinet's security advisories for updates.
